How To Test Car Ac Compressor. How to test a car ac compressor with a multimeter involves setting the multimeter to the resistance setting, disconnecting the electrical connector from the compressor, and using the multimeter probes to measure the resistance across the compressor terminals. Look for any signs of damage or wear. Start with a visual check of the ac compressor. Then check to see if there’s enough oil in the crankcase, if not add some until it reaches the correct level.
